Vuelta a San Juan besides the last kilometers with the fight for the sprint would have been a stage that didn't have much in it. But it had, for the negative reasons. INEOS-Grenadiers rider
Egan Bernal was forced to quit the race during the early moments of the course due to knee problems.
The Colombian had suffered a crash at the inaugural stage of the race. Despite continuing the race, the crash left him with some knee pains according to the team and in today's stage it was decided to drop out from the competition.
